                                         They got Kino and shit.
                                         
                                         Dude, never knew nothing about this. It was a guy,
                                         
                                         Ted Ngoi,
                                         
                                         I forgot how to pronounce his name. He was a Cambodian refugee.
                                         
                                         There was a war in Cambodia.
                                         
                                         Khmer Rouge came in in the 70s. They were basically
                                         
                                         dictators. All these people had to flee, though.
                                         
                                         And the United States took in tons of Cambodian
                                         
    
                                         refugees. The Marines built all these
                                         
                                         camps for them to live in. This guy came over
                                         
                                         with his wife, three kids, a niece, a nephew,
                                         
                                         with nothing, not a penny in his pocket.
                                         
                                         He was working like four or five jobs.
                                         
                                         He had a donut one day, and he asked a woman,
                                         
                                         like, if I save $3,000, you know, could I open a donut shop?
                                         
                                         And she said, no, go to Winchell's and go to their bakery program.
                                         
    
                                         So Winchell's Donuts was a huge thing in the 70s in California.
                                         
                                         This guy took the bakery class.
                                         
                                         He ends up, like, eventually opening his own shop.
                                         
                                         Opens another one.
                                         
                                         Opens another one.
                                         
                                         And then when Cambodian refugees would come over, they needed a sponsor.
                                         
                                         He would sponsor these families, and he would put these people on the track to be bakers for donuts.
                                         
                                         Right now, dude, there are like 2,000, I think, donut shops in California that are family-run by Cambodian families,
                                         
    
                                         all because of this guy, flood of war situation,
                                         
                                         started, like, learned how to make donuts,
                                         
                                         and, like, it became, like, a Cambodian thing.
